Ten Tips for Modeling Enthusiasm

1. Be enthusiastic. Maintain a level of enthusiasm that is contagious. This has to be an authentic enthusiasm; most people can tell when you are being insincere.

2. Be honest. Be honest at all times. Preach it, talk about it, coach it, do it! This is where it gets tough—sometimes it is not easy to be honest. It is difficult to tell someone, for example, that the project they worked on is not acceptable, after they put a great deal of effort into the project. You must, however, be willing to be honest, because that is what you want your team to do. You want them to come to you when they have made a mistake, are confused, or don’t agree.
